Ryan Lindley story

Ryan Lindley built his college career from 2008 through 2011 as a quarterback from Alpine, CA wearing No. 14, spending time with San Diego State. The clearest part of Ryan Lindley's career was his passing role: 12,690 passing yards, 90 touchdown passes, and 1,732 attempts across 49 career games in the available record. His largest box-score season came in 2010 with San Diego State. Those numbers show where he fit, how often the ball or action found him, and how his role developed over time.
